Size of a Bathroom Vanity
When it comes to bathroom vanities, size matters. The right size vanity can make your bathroom more functional, stylish, and enjoyable. But how do you know what size vanity is right for your bathroom?
Here are a few things to consider when choosing the size of your bathroom vanity:
The size of your bathroom. The first thing you need to consider is the size of your bathroom. A small bathroom will need a smaller vanity than a large bathroom. You don't want your vanity to take up too much space in your bathroom, but you also want it to be big enough to meet your needs.
The number of people who use the bathroom. If you share your bathroom with multiple people, you'll need a larger vanity with more storage space. This will give everyone enough room to get ready in the morning without feeling crowded.
The type of storage you need. Do you need a lot of storage space for toiletries, makeup, and other bathroom essentials? If so, you'll need a vanity with plenty of drawers and cabinets. If you don't need as much storage space, you can get away with a smaller vanity.
The style of your bathroom. The style of your bathroom will also influence the size of your vanity. A traditional bathroom will typically have a larger vanity than a modern bathroom. If you have a small bathroom, you may want to choose a vanity with a more modern design.
Once you've considered all of these factors, you can start narrowing down your choices. Here are some general guidelines for choosing the right size bathroom vanity:
For a small bathroom, a vanity that is 24 inches wide or less is a good choice. This will give you enough space to get ready without feeling cramped.
For a medium-sized bathroom, a vanity that is between 30 and 36 inches wide is a good choice. This will give you more storage space and counter space.
For a large bathroom, you can choose a vanity that is 42 inches wide or more. This will give you plenty of space to get ready and store all of your bathroom essentials.
Of course, these are just general guidelines. The best way to choose the right size bathroom vanity for your bathroom is to measure the space and consider your needs.
